2525 W Washington Blvd, Los Angeles, CA 90018, USA
Evil Genius Escape Rooms, located at 2525 W Washington Blvd, Los Angeles, CA, was known for its immersive escape room experiences. Unfortunately, the venue is no longer operational. As there are no current games available or parking details to share, visitors are encouraged to explore other exciting escape room options in the Los Angeles area.